THE deadline is fast approaching to nominate local sporting heroes for Wrexham’s Sports Awards.
The closing date for all nominations is Friday, January 18. Awards will be presented in 13 categories, including coach, club, team and personalities of the year, and school contribution to sport.
The presentation evening will take place on Thursday, February 21 at Brymbo Sports and Social Complex.
Nominations are encouraged from individuals, sports clubs, schools and volunteers to ensure the outstanding work and athletic achievement of local people is recognised by the whole community.
The annual event is organised by Wrexham Council’s sports development team and aims to highlight the tremendous efforts of athletes, coaches and volunteers from local communities to achieve sporting excellence in Wrexham.
Last year’s winners included Coach of the Year Paul Blackwell, head coach at Abbey Road Sports, Acrobatics and Tumbling Club.
Paul coached his club to the Welsh Team title in 2011 and has trained multiple athletes who are regularly competing at a national level across the country.
Cllr David Griffiths, lead member for health and adult social care, said: “Amongst the sporting community of Wrexham there is a tremendously skilled and passionate workforce of coaches and volunteers as well as talented young athletes showing promise of sporting excellence.
“I would really encourage people to nominate those unsung heroes from their communities for a chance of some well deserved recognition at the Wrexham Sports Awards.”
